National Maritime Museum / Ships, Clocks and Stars: The Quest for Longitude / Installation prototype.
An opportunity to collaborate with the NMM on an installation peice provided a great opportunity for me to further develop my immersive media interests.
The purpose of these simulations was to test the viability of a large scale, multi dimensional immersive projection of an atmospheric seascape depicting large ocean swells within the entrance pavilion to the NMMs' major Summer Exhibition in 2014.
I also adapted the simulations for transferable user-testing inside of a virtual reality HMD (head mounted display) when it was not possible to project at full scale. This process was very useful in determining the parameters for a comfortable user-experience for the final piece, before commissioning and committing to the detailed and costly CGI artwork.
